Shopping Malls nearby Umbarpada, Gujarat

Taj Talear

Approximately 1.84 km away
Address: ta at umarpada Dist, Umarpada, Gujarat 394445, India

mahadev general store

Approximately 1.84 km away
Address: GJ SH 613, Umarpada, Gujarat 394445, India